Digital and Physical Preservation Strategies for Your Keepsakes

A balanced approach to preserving your wedding media involves a combination of digital backups and physical prints. On the digital side, storing your files in platforms like Google Drive, Dropbox, or iCloud provides a reliable safety net. These services help keep your cinematic wedding video files and high-definition wedding films secure and accessible.

Here are simple ways to safeguard your wedding memories:

  • Upload documentary wedding footage to a trusted cloud storage platform.
  • Save copies of wedding highlight reels on at least two external hard drives.
  • Print out favorite moments captured by artistic wedding photographers on archival-quality paper.
  • Store physical albums in cool, dry environments to avoid degradation.
  • Scan old photographs and store them digitally as part of your digital archiving strategy.

Then, there’s the physical side of things. It’s about printing out your favorite shots, maybe sticking them in a photo album or framing a few to hang on the wall. It’s pretty cool to hold a photo, and show it off to friends and family without needing a screen, or stumble upon it during a lazy afternoon clean-up. Mixing digital and physical is the way to go. It’s like having backups for your backups and a tangible piece of the past you can share, not just on a screen but in real life, too.

Your Wedding in Prints

Effectively preserving wedding memories includes creating physical albums with acid-free paper. This choice prevents photos from yellowing over time, keeping them clear and colorful. By including professional prints and personal snapshots, you enrich the collection and capture the essence of your wedding day. Add notes or annotations next to the photos to provide context, turning the album into a more meaningful heirloom. Physical copies and digital backups offer a tangible way to relive memories.

Keep Up with Evolving Technology

Storing wedding videos in formats that remain compatible with newer systems is important. High-resolution files created by modern cameras used in custom photography packages often require updated storage solutions. Regularly reviewing your devices and moving files to modern, secure systems ensures lasting accessibility.

Here are signs it’s time to update your storage system:

  • You haven’t backed up your wedding media in over a year.
  • Your external hard drives are over five years old.
  • Your cloud service no longer supports large files or HD video.
  • You’ve recently upgraded to a new phone or computer.
  • You notice format issues when trying to open older photos or videos.

Double Down on Memories

Regular backups act as a safety net against losing your digital wedding photos and videos. Make sure you back up your photos and videos consistently. Set a regular schedule for backing up your photos and videos, such as monthly or after any significant event. Use cloud storage services for automatic uploads and keep an external hard drive as a secondary backup. This strategy protects your memories from accidental deletion or hardware failure. By following this best practice, your cherished moments remain safe for years.

Consulting Your Wedding Photographer and Videographer

Coordinate Your Vision Early

Start with an open conversation about your wedding day timeline and visual goals. A wedding photographer familiar with local venues can offer insight into ideal lighting, scenic backdrops, and timing.

Define Must-Have Moments

List key events and personal touches you want covered, vows, first look, special guests, or sentimental details. This ensures nothing is missed during reception coverage or emotional parts of the ceremony.

Clarify Style and Editing Expectations

Talk about editing preferences, from bright and airy to cinematic tones. Discuss how your team handles professional photo editing and file delivery timeline expectations.

Review Technical Deliverables

Decide on image formats (JPEG, RAW), resolution, and platforms where files will be shared. Also confirm details about your custom photography package, such as the number of images and video length.

Clear and early communication sets your visual team up to document your wedding with both artistry and precision.
